On Mon, 03 May 2004 19:26:01 -0500, cdoty wrote: Wouldn't it be an especially bad idea to put a Betta in a community tank? If not what could go in with them? Could you have two males in a 55 gallon tank? Algae eaters are ok in the tank, anyone have experience with other fish that don't cause problems? I've kept a Betta in a tank with Mollies, Guppies with no problems. Also didn't have any problems with Cardinal/Neon tetras. Most other types of tetras seemed to want to nip at the fins or were a little to territorial and Betta would hide. For reference, it was a 20 gal tank, well planted so that the fish could stake out their own territory. Jim I have a 45 gallon with 4 Angels, handful of swordtails, a few CL, some panda cories, a common pl*co, and the remainder of the mysterious disappearing GloFish Danios, 5 of them left. We had some mollies and Serpae Tetras, but the tetras were a little to aggressive. Once the tetras had finished off the mollies, we removed them, and added the single male Betta. We have had no problems. He co-exists with the rest of the tank, no problems. The Betta does roam most of the tank, he butts into the middle of the feeding frenzy at dinner time. Based on the life of our betta, I wouldn't put another male in my tank, as the existing fish does use about 75% of the tank. Just my $.02 --Tony |
